  • Fish skin tested to seal painful anal openings

    Disease control ENROLLING_BY_INVITATION

    This Mayo Clinic study is testing whether a special fish skin graft can help close anal fistulas (abnormal tunnels) and related non-healing wounds. Researchers will enroll 20 adults with these conditions to see if the treatment stops drainage and infection. The goal is to determi…
